Brownsville police shoot man during chase

Authorities are investigating an apparent police involved shooting in Brownsville.

Details are still coming in, but we have confirmed that shots have been fired on the 5900 block of Paso Real near Minnesota Road in Brownsville.

Information on why or how this happened are still unknown.

Police have confirmed at least one person was shot by police.
